Descripción de la Exposición
On the evenings of April 6th and 7th, 2022, Bárbara Sánchez- Kane presents her new collection Sánchezkaneismo on Instagram Live through kurimanzutto’s handle. Her new collection will combine elements of opera, mise en scene, and performance in a hybrid fashion show. Sánchezkaneismo represents a comprehensive view of the artist’s symbolic universe while encompassing various explorations that she has undertaken since the beginning of her brand: the development of performance in fashion and her vision of the future as a personal and social analysis. For this presentation Sánchez-Kane created more than twenty characters that reflect upon the interests that she has integrated into her practice as both a fashion designer and a visual artist. Her imagery incorporates objects associated with Mexicanness, such as the machete, tribal boots, military uniforms, logos of government institutions or private companies, wrestler masks and the signature calla lilies, among many others. Sánchez-Kane weaves these symbols into her ... garments, either explicitly or as subtle details and evocations. La Casa del Macho Sentimental, another name with which she refers to her fashion brand, reflects a clear desire to erase the lines that separate the masculine and feminine, and reconstruct alternate identities through her clothes. For this collection, the designer proposes to break with the dynamics of the fashion industry by creating clothes that do not respond to the demands of seasonal collection presentations and the voracious consumption of fast fashion. Instead, Sánchezkaneismo follows the chronology of its eponymous fashion label, examining the breadth of its creations from its first collection until now. Creating a bridge between Mexican idiosyncrasy and futurism, Sánchezkaneismo offers a mise en scene where drones on the prowl coexist with a singing man from the future who recites a score by Sánchez-Kane. Other characters make up a multitude of object-bodies that flaunt new hybrids: a trophy-man, fleshy hair, a wrestler mask-dress, a chap-thong, bank logo-buckles and an ever-present plastic bucket. Each new crossbreed in this collection builds on the genealogy of the fashion house, borrowing from what has been learned throughout its history. The unclassifiable presentation takes from the varied worlds where Sánchez-Kane’s identity has developed, bringing together distant symbols and unlikely pairings that push the bounds of gender norms.
